We are on the edge of an area of outstanding natural beauty, the Blackdown Hills, and are a few minutes drive from the beautiful village of Dalwood, with the brilliant Tuckers Arms pub. We are 15 minutes from Lyme Regis and the Dorset coast, and 25 minutes from the Devon coast at Beer and Seaton, with Sidmouth and Branscombe further down the coast. Axminster and the River Cottage are around 10 minutes away, as is the Pig-At-Combe.

Other places to stay

There are 2 great options that are walking / staggering distance from the house. Andrewshayes Holiday Park has static caravans, holiday cottages and a new orchard retreat to stay in - as well as a bar, hot tubs and swimming pool; and Larkshayes holiday cottages are a short walk down the road. In the village, the brilliant Tuckers pub has a lodge.

A longer drive away, we can recommend glamping in the 2 beautiful shepherds huts at Dimpseys just over the border in Somerset (that’s their lovely huts shown above).
